Output 89df697dca248123620c88190dacf94f2a3ea6fc9263a50998bf69ea83ad596c:6

value
975454
script pubkey
OP_HASH160 OP_PUSHBYTES_20 989a6271d1ca4f18e322979ea2a40ce768d81b25 OP_EQUAL
address
3FbuaXcAvrFjHxTxK3uuwkFmDoM3shXyF9
transaction
89df697dca248123620c88190dacf94f2a3ea6fc9263a50998bf69ea83ad596c
spent
true